High-Quality Duck Treats That Delight
Not all duck treats are created equal. Opt for wholesome options like leafy greens, cooked vegetables, small amounts of fruits such as grapes or berries, and specially formulated duck pellets. Avoid sugary, salty, or processed foods that can harm their health. Fresh herbs like basil and mint add flavor and nutrition, while freeze-dried insects provide protein-rich enrichment that mimics their wild diet.
Homemade Duck Treats: Simple and Safe Recipes
Creating homemade treats is a rewarding way to control ingredients and keep your ducks happy. Try mashing sweet potato with oats, baking into small patties, or mixing cooked rice with finely chopped spinach. Always cool treats thoroughly and offer in moderation—too much can disrupt their digestion. These natural, unprocessed options support strong immunity and active behavior, making each snack a step toward better duck health.
Choosing Treats That Support Duck Wellness
Prioritize treats that boost hydration and digestion, especially in hot weather. Freeze-dried bloodworms offer protein and mental stimulation, while cucumber slices provide refreshing moisture on sunny days. Rotate treats regularly to keep feeding exciting and prevent pickiness. Always introduce new foods gradually to monitor for allergies, ensuring every snack supports your duck’s vibrant health and longevity.
